Dizziness, nausea, headaches, asthma, atopy, irritability, and other symptoms referred to as "sick house syndrome" are being highlighted as social issues. Harmful substances such as formaldehyde, VOCs (volatile organic compounds), and environmental hormones that are emitted indoors are also considered to be causes. Of course, "Neo Nature" from Fujikawa does not include the five items indicated by the housing performance display system. We gently wrap your room, a place of healing, in a veil of health. 【Features】 ○ Uses natural materials such as diatomaceous earth ○ Does not contain harmful chemicals like formaldehyde, so they are not emitted ○ Adjusts indoor humidity due to the effects of diatomaceous earth → Excellent humidity control performance ○ Eliminates odors from tobacco and pets due to the effects of diatomaceous earth ○ Uses natural anti-mold agents → High durability in antibacterial and anti-mold functions ○ Various finishes are possible, from a "flat" trowel finish like plaster to three-dimensional patterns ○ Adsorbs, decomposes, and neutralizes substances like formaldehyde ● For more details, please contact us or refer to the catalog.

Fujikawa Kenzai Kogyo Co., Ltd. is a company born from the blessings of the Fujikawa. The Fujikawa, a first-class river formed by the confluence of the Kamanasugawa flowing in the northwest of Yamanashi Prefecture and the Fuefukigawa flowing in the northeast, flows south of the Kofu Basin, descending from the west side of Mount Fuji and pouring into Suruga Bay in Shizuoka Prefecture.
